Delving into the Legacy of the Algox

The Legacy of the Algox update, unsurprisingly, focuses on the Algox – a yeti-like race with white fur, large horns, and a reputation for raiding. This second major story arc explores their shamanistic side. A demo showcased a scenario where players dispatched a portion of their team to the spirit world to protect shamans, while the remaining heroes defended their physical forms. Similar to the Unfettered storyline in the first major update, this arc presents a substantial campaign where aiding the Algox will, in turn, secure their assistance for the final arc planned for Frosthaven’s 1.0 launch.

Content Expansion: Scenarios and Heroes

While our hands-off preview offered limited story focus, the sheer volume of content is noteworthy. Frosthaven now boasts around 90 scenarios (its term for main missions), a significant increase from the 37 available at launch. This expansion demonstrates the game’s evolving depth. The roster of playable heroes has also grown, from 8 at Early Access launch to 14, with Legacy of the Algox adding three new, distinctly designed characters, at least a couple of which are quite complex.

Meet the New Heroes

Infuser channels elemental power into weapons and attacks, relying on available elements while potentially weakening attacks to generate them. This character requires setup, but can unleash a cascade of cards once primed. Shackles, conversely, thrives on debuffs, absorbing negative effects to amplify damage and even gaining immunity. Think of him as a debuff sponge with a powerful offensive payoff. Finally, Metal Mosaic, an Unfettered character, centers around a pressure mechanic. Managing a pressure gauge through actions is key to maximizing potential, with the new UI displaying this gauge prominently alongside stylish character portraits. While colorblind users might find the gauge colors problematic (a concern acknowledged by the developers), accessibility improvements are planned.

Looking Ahead: Tutorials and a Cohesive Vision

Snapshot Games aims to eventually provide tutorial missions for each character, allowing players to experiment before committing. Resource constraints currently limit this, but it would undoubtedly aid in character selection. The developers demonstrate a clear vision for Frosthaven, striving to create a compelling experience that complements the board game while remaining distinct.
